An Idolmaster party that keeps weekday energy high
WEEKDAY M@STERS Vol.3
This third edition of a weekday Idolmaster party emphasizes an anything-goes spirit, which is its main draw. The post adds playful extras too, including a discounted entry via repost and two UO glow sticks with a drink purchase. With Clarice, TAKUTEi, Vulca, and JUNJUN on the lineup, it feels built not only on fandom but on active floor energy. It looks like an easy way to tap into Akihabara's pop-otaku party mood after work.
ConceptA weekday party built around Idolmaster music and adjacent culture with a flexible, open format. Its playful perks lower the barrier to entry while keeping the room's energy high.
